3. On 23 May 2025, you requested access to the following:
“I would like to request a copy of all reports provided by Keogh Bay People Pty Ltd to NIAA to date under
the following contracts:
* CN3894557-A1
* CN3917935
* CN4021572”
4. On 28 May 2025, the NIAA acknowledged your request and informed you that staff names and contact details
of officials who are not Senior Executive Staff (SES) were not being considered as relevant to your request. In

that acknowledgement, the NIAA further told you that because the contracts you refer to were managed by
different branches, your request would be divided in two. This request (FOI/2425/086) would deal with the
first of the contracts you referred to – CN3894557-A1.
5. As a result, the scope of this request was revised to be:
“I would like to request a copy of all reports provided by Keogh Bay People Pty Ltd to NIAA to date under
the following contracts:
* CN3894557-A1”
6. On 28 May 2025, you confirmed that staff names and contact details not in the SES, and personal details of all
Commonwealth staff (such as signatures and direct phone numbers) were not relevant to your request.
7. On 12 June 2025, you were informed that consultation with an affected third party (under sections 26A, 27
and 27A of the FOI Act) provided the NIAA with an additional 30 calendar days to process your FOI request.
8. A decision in relation to your request is due on
22 July 2025.

Decision
12. I have identified one document which I consider to be within the scope of your request. I have decided to
grant access to the document in part, with deletions on the basis of one or more specific exemptions.
